Annotation
The feasibility of obtaining a submicron resolution in the X-ray microscope using as an optical element a crystal-monochromator in an extremely asymmetric scheme of diffraction has been demonstrated. The dependence of resolution on unit parameters has been studied. The optimal geometry of the experiment and the wavelengths for obtaining a submicron resolution has been determined.
